Carsten Haitzler
02a71ca145
store startup id in exehist as e restart was not self-exec as of e17
10 years ago
Carsten Haitzler
ba7bc6dba2
fix mounted fs used/free/reserved display to work again...
10 years ago
Iván Briano
39ea5b4e3d
Look for edje_cc in the right place when importing wallpapers
...
Some of us do funky things like not having a proper PATH set when E
starts, so let's not rely on such black magics when we have better methods.
10 years ago
Mike Blumenkrantz
09b4dfb940
revert last, useless commit; what I really meant was to remove the unnecessary evas image calls
10 years ago
Mike Blumenkrantz
f55e5e86cf
minor comp optimization: reduce frequency of ecore-x calls when updating pixmaps for non-gl surfaces
10 years ago
Mike Blumenkrantz
fc9e67d137
return correct layer value when getting comp layer for border objects
10 years ago
Mike Blumenkrantz
31c3d13d57
get window geometry for overrides during shape update, not pixmap geometry
10 years ago
Chris Michael
607f5914ff
Remove duplicate call to layer_set.
...
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Chris Michael
8833073b41
Update e_comp_wl with recent wayland changes
...
- wl_client functions have been deprecated. replaced with wl_resource
functions
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Chris Michael
ce0b069b51
Update wl_desktop_shell for recent wayland changes
...
- wl_client functions have been deprecated. replaced with wl_resource
functions
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Mike Blumenkrantz
a67d211e09
don't resize manager when manager has same size as set size
10 years ago
Mike Blumenkrantz
e0b38fdce5
move and resize container when moving and resizing container
10 years ago
maxerba
b7ba1dea64
Adding serbian localization in desktop files
10 years ago
Carsten Haitzler
cacfb9c397
make grab during draw default in e18 comp.
10 years ago
maxerba
2530cb241e
Updating spanish translation
10 years ago
maxerba
26303bbe1f
Fixed sorting in desktop files
10 years ago
Carsten Haitzler
6f1c04cf3d
update po's
10 years ago
Mike Blumenkrantz
3b8aaabb9b
comp-ignore modal lock windows, set icccm name/class on them
10 years ago
Mike Blumenkrantz
41448890cc
aaand fix border mouse actions for non modal dialog parents
10 years ago
Mike Blumenkrantz
a36fde91f6
fix border mouse actions on modal dialog parents
10 years ago
Mike Blumenkrantz
f412b88216
add modal lock window to border hash and enable finding by lock window
10 years ago
Mike Blumenkrantz
3a89244cd8
bugfix: focus setting on modal dialogs which are not ECORE_X_WINDOW_TYPE_DIALOG
10 years ago
Chris Michael
237e5f6f51
Do not need desktop_shell_cb_bind anymore.
...
Assign the shell to the shell_surface on creation (for future
dereference)
Make grab/move/resize work again for wayland-clients
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Chris Michael
96d778323d
Remove _find_resource_for_client function and use
...
wl_resource_find_for_client.
More fixups for wl_resource functions (_get_client, set_destructor, etc)
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Chris Michael
e708097c85
Add a reference to the shell for shell_surface
...
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Chris Michael
71924eb5d1
More conversions to wl_resource_get_user_data
...
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Carsten Haitzler
00e1cf45fb
fix button focus glow to not be a few pixels off and look screwed.
10 years ago
Carsten Haitzler
942b0a2b5f
use button_text class so font is correct in navbar for efm.
10 years ago
Carsten Haitzler
924e3eff01
make e17 ibar separator an inset bevel so it fits in more
10 years ago
maxerba
271b29504d
updating various translations
10 years ago
maxerba
968d4d2206
updating desktop files translations
10 years ago
Chris Michael
7eb58780f3
Use wl_resource_get_user_data to get the currently focused surface.
...
Destroy surface ping_timer when surface is destroyed.
Use wl_resource_get_client for client comparison
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Chris Michael
74a7a4ef91
Check for valid pointer focus resource.
...
Use wl_resource_get_user_data to get the focused surface.
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Mike Blumenkrantz
736a4ebf57
add simple test app for modal window race conditions
10 years ago
Mike Blumenkrantz
39678e3136
fix comp border initial stacking
10 years ago
Mike Blumenkrantz
a463688c5e
fix comp win layout stacking and remove unnecessary inlist ops
10 years ago
Mike Blumenkrantz
dbc1a2c92a
fix guaranteed crash from typo in e_border_lower_below
10 years ago
Mike Blumenkrantz
ca7b5169ff
don't raise a border during layer set if it has a modal on the same or lower layer
10 years ago
Mike Blumenkrantz
8e0fd0bf4b
if the warping border gets a modal window during the warp, do nothing after the warp
10 years ago
Chris Michael
91301b4d23
Don't try to bind desktop_shell inside of shell_bind (separate bind
...
for desktop_shell).
Use wl_resource_set_destructor.
When shell gets unbound, don't "free" the resource (handled internally
via wayland).
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Chris Michael
31696533eb
Fix pointer_focus of wayland-clients to not crash.
...
Use wl_resource_get_user_data where needed.
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Mike Blumenkrantz
46babfef1a
hide ibar menu when last instance window is closed
10 years ago
Mike Blumenkrantz
c8c21fcc0f
apply screen limit policy to border configure requests
10 years ago
Mike Blumenkrantz
ee8a628ff5
fix modality of edge binding grab window
10 years ago
Mike Blumenkrantz
2f998593e1
fix pager window visibility during drag
10 years ago
Carsten Haitzler
934e02b320
font previews in efm - in thumbnails and in efm preview
10 years ago
Mike Blumenkrantz
0782545137
fix teamwork build without emotion
10 years ago
Chris Michael
2047bac4b0
Fix klockwork issue: NULL pointer may be dereferenced:
...
Don't call e_comp_win_effect_set unless we have a valid pager window
Signed-off-by: Chris Michael <cp.michael@samsung.com>
10 years ago
Igor Murzov
dafe0b94d2
Unignore some .desktop files
10 years ago
Carsten Haitzler
ad384c1c77
update po's
10 years ago